0.3 Litre at the BrewPub on 11 Sep 2013. Pours a cloudy, murky light brown: white head with a good creamy texture. I like Hefeweizen that have a banana feel to them: this fitted in well. The beer had a banana and vanilla nose/taste and I enjoyed the whole thing, some mild citrusy notes were also noticeable in the flavour as the beer warmed a little in the glass. Refreshing and true to style.

Draught at the brewpub. Hazy, golden-amber colour with a big, white head in the weizen glass. Very nice. Fruity aroma with banana, clove, yeasts, wheat malts and a rather fresh citrus or lemon note. Some herbal hops. Taste is sweet. Medium body, creamy texture and an average carbonation. Finishes sweet, spicy and fruity. Nice weizen, that lemon/citrus note lifts this beer from being average.
